So, how do you find the right EPOS hardware supplier for your business? Here are a few key factors to consider:
Reputation and Reliability
When it comes to EPOS hardware, reliability is key. You need equipment that will withstand the daily wear and tear of a busy retail or hospitality environment. That’s why it’s essential to choose a supplier with a solid reputation for quality and reliability. Look for suppliers that offer top brands and have a track record of providing durable, long-lasting hardware.
Customer Support and Service
Even the best EPOS hardware can encounter issues from time to time. When that happens, you’ll want a supplier that can provide timely and effective support. Choose a supplier that offers a comprehensive support package, including phone support, on-site service, and quick turnaround times for repairs. It’s also a good idea to look for a supplier that offers training and ongoing support to help you get the most out of your EPOS system.
Compatibility and Integration
Your EPOS hardware needs to work seamlessly with your existing software and systems. When choosing a supplier, make sure they offer hardware that is compatible with your current setup. You’ll also want to consider how easily the hardware can be integrated with other systems, such as accounting software or inventory management tools. Look for suppliers that offer a range of hardware options and can help you find the best solution for your specific needs.
Cost and Value
Cost is always a factor when making business decisions, but it’s important to look beyond the initial price tag when choosing EPOS hardware. Consider the long-term value of the hardware, including factors like durability, reliability, and the level of support provided by the supplier. While it may be tempting to opt for the cheapest option, investing in high-quality hardware from a reputable supplier can ultimately save you time and money in the long run.
Customization and Scalability
Every business is unique, so you’ll want to choose EPOS hardware that can be tailored to your specific needs. Look for a supplier that offers customization options, such as the ability to add or remove hardware components, customize software settings, or integrate additional features. You’ll also want to consider scalability – choose hardware that can grow with your business and accommodate your changing needs as you expand.
